It is a little cultish however there absolutely won’t be the same protein content in eg a sachet of porridge oats or pot noodles, nor the same vitamin and mineral content.

Differentstarts · 06/08/2024 10:26

BonifaceBonanza · 06/08/2024 10:21

It is a little cultish however there absolutely won’t be the same protein content in eg a sachet of porridge oats or pot noodles, nor the same vitamin and mineral content.

This. if you read the back of the packs their each full of a quarter of your daily vitamins and minerals which is why you have 4 if you ate this level of calories in normal food you would end up deficient in everything and end up really ill.

I know. But there will be people that try to do a VLCD on a budget, thinking a multivitamin tablet daily will suffice. I worked with a girl who ate 3 x tins of custard daily as a quick fix to lose weight. She was averaging 700 calories a day but virtually no nutrients.

Differentstarts · 06/08/2024 14:52

MaryMack · 06/08/2024 14:29

I know. But there will be people that try to do a VLCD on a budget, thinking a multivitamin tablet daily will suffice. I worked with a girl who ate 3 x tins of custard daily as a quick fix to lose weight. She was averaging 700 calories a day but virtually no nutrients.

This is when it becomes dangerous and why it needs doing through a regulated company or the nhs with a drs monitoring.
